Game Development for beginners with Python udemy course free download
What you'll learn:
Game Development with PyGame | Real-World Games
-
Learn the Python basics and apply them to real-world projects.
-
Master the PyGame 2D game development.
-
Create playable games, for your own sense of achievement.
-
Take user inputs to change the game state.
-
Animating game characters and the displayed text
-
Create 2 Player games
-
Playing music and import pictures inside a game
Requirements::
-
Having macOS, Windows, or Linux operating system.
-
Willingness to explore the concepts for Developing Games.
-
No previous programming experience needed.
Description:
Python is a very versatile modern programming language and in this course you will learn basic game development using a python library called pygame. We will be creating a clone version of the very popular game called flappy bird that made a lot of money for it's developer few years ago.
Creating a flappy bird clone from scratch will teach you some very useful practical skills in game development that you can use to create your own games in future.
Course Objectives:
-
Gain practical experience in Python game development
-
Develop a clone of Flappy Bird using Python game programming
-
Create game surfaces and main display screen
-
Create basic animation
-
Check for events and how to trigger a response
-
Add scoring to game
-
Import images onto their own surfaces and embed them in rectangles
-
Position objects on game screen
-
Spawn objects that are triggered by a timer
-
Add sound effects to game
-
Position objects on screen using coordinates
Who this course is for:
- Beginners to game development
Course Details:
- 3 hours on-demand video
- 2 articles
- Access on mobile and TV
- Full lifetime access
- Certificate of completion